Description

The 'Flambulbs ing Flag' Triumph Tulip is a stunning variety known for its pure white petals adorned with soft violet and lavender brushstrokes. This tulip is a favorite among gardeners for its elegant appearance and reliable performance in spring gardens.

Suggested Uses

This tulip is perfect for borders, containers, and cutting gardens. Its striking colors make it an excellent choice for creating eye-catching displays in spring landscapes.

Care Tips

  • Planting InstructionsPlanting Instructions: Plant bulbs in fall, 6-8 inches deep
  • Soil MoistureSoil Moisture: Well-drained soil
  • Soil TypeSoil Type: Loamy, sandy
  • HumidityHumidity: Average
  • Pruning InstructionsPruning Instructions: Remove spent flowers to prevent seed formation
  • Winter CareWinter Care: Mulch in colder zones
  • Planting DepthPlanting Depth: 6-8 inches
  • FertilizationFertilization: Fertilize in early spring
  • Special CareSpecial Care: Avoid waterlogged conditions
